I can thoroughly endorse Miriam Gross’s recommendation of Bertie, A Life of Edward VII by Jane Ridley. Extracts from the personal correspondence of the royals provides a revealing insights into family relationships and politics, and the results are none too flattering, especially when it comes to Victoria and Albert. And as for Bertie…well, he makes anything Harry has been accused of look very tame.
